Breast Augmentation – common plastic surgery procedure that enhances breast size.
Saline Breast Implants – Breast implants made with a silicone shell filled with saline.
Silicone Breast Implants – Breast implants made with a silicone shell filled with a silicone gel.
High Profile Breast Implants – used in breast augmentation to give breasts increased projection. Often used with Donut Breast Lifts or peri areolar breast lifts.
Low Profile Breast Implants – used in breast augmentation to give decreased breast projection. Often used in anchor breast lifts.
Board Certified Plastic Surgeon – Plastic surgeon certified by the American Board of Plastic Surgery.
Board Certified Cosmetic Surgeon – This board is not recognized by the American Medical Board
Breast lift – plastic surgery procedure that puts nipple in youthful position and elevates sagging breast tissue.
Before and After Pictures – common way to show changes in breast enlargement.
Breast Augmentation Financing – often used to spread breast augmentation cost over time to lower price.
Best plastic surgeon – many plastic surgeons in Orange County, Newport Beach, Los Angeles, Beverly Hills, and San Diego are very good. None can be considered the best.
Implants under the muscle – Breast implant is placed below pectoralis major muscle.
Implants Above the muscle – Breast implant is placed above pectoralis major muscle.
Capsular Contracture – hardening of the breast implants often treated with textured implants.
Complications of Breast Augmentation – Complications of breast enlargement include infection, ruptured breast implant, capsular contraction, malposition, safety.

It is important to understand the goals of breast augmentation and to make sure Dr. Cruise understands what you want. Do you want to be subtle or dramatic. A subtle augmentation varies from geographical region to geographical region. Breast augmentations are somewhat larger in warmer climates. It is helpful to bring a picture to your consultation of the type of breasts that you like. Be sure to choose someone with a similar body type as yours. Things to look for are:

  • Size

Implants sizes are measured in cubic centimeters or (cc). One ounce is about 30 cc, therefore, a 12 oz can of Coke is close to 360 cc.

Below is a chart that will give you an idea of what a woman close to her ideal body weight can expect from augmentation based on the size of the implant. The categories are broken up into Subtle and Dramatic. Remember, subtle and dramatic are subjective but it at least gives you an idea.

Height Size of Implant>
  Subtle Dramatic
5'0" -5'3" <240cc >350cc
5'3"-5'6" <280cc >400cc
5'6"-5'9" <320cc >450cc
5'9'-6'0" <360cc >500cc

Women who are thinner must subtract volume. Likewise, heavier women must add volume to the above general guidelines.

Another variable is skin laxity. These volumes are based on youthful skin. If you have saggy breasts or have been pregnant then larger volumes may be necessary. You should read the section on Breast Lift as well.

  • Shape

The shape of the breast that you wish to achieve is dependent on your physique. The most common shape of breast implants, either saline or silicone is round. The second, not as commonly used is anatomic.

    • Round

This implant is by far the most common. As the name suggests, the implant is round. Therefore, it can never be improperly rotated. This implant is ideal for any woman.

Round Saline Implant

Round Saline Implant Shape

    • Anatomic

This implant is best for tall, thin women who want more vertical height than width to their breasts. It is taller than it is wide. It is not as common as round because it has the potential to rotate and be positioned sideways.

Anatomic Saline Implant

Anatomic Saline Implant Shape

    Profile of an implant - there are three types of implant profiles: low, moderate and high. Each of them is used accordingly to patient's physique as well as desired look.

    • Low Profile - is used on patients who either have wider chest or are looking for a very natural look. This implant has the widest base and the least projection.

    • Moderate Profile - this is the most commonly used implant. It fits almost all patients. If a patient chooses a size of implant that is appropriate for her body type moderate implant is used.

    • High Profile - this implant is used on patients with relatively narrow chest who desire large breasts and would like to avoid the lateral fullness. This implant has the most narrow base and the most projection.

     

  • Saline vs. Silicone Implants
  • Saline implants are currently the most common. Saline implant has a silicone shell but it is filled with salt water. In an event of rupture the fluid gets absorbed by the body and is totally harmless. Implant should be exchanged within 2-4 weeks to avoid closure of the capsule.

    Silicone Implants have a more gel-like consistency. They are less likely to show rippling and irregularities. They are recommended in patients with little natural breast tissue. Silicone Implants may have a higher rate of capsular contracture (getting firm) than saline.
